I liked it so much that, when it 'disappeared' at work, I had to scour the Web and send away to the USA for another one, which is a good recommendation in itself!Below is my UK review. In addition, I'd like to mention that, yes, there are 2 or 3 tracks with no girly vocal, so I understand someone's annoyance - but these tracks DO act as a breather / interlude and I personally find that fine. If you like the earlier 'Anjuna Beats' compilations or AVB / Tiesto vocal tracks, you will prob like this. Regards to Female Ubervoicemeisters Justine Suissa and Salford's very own Jan Johnston! That UK review in full - Really great album of its genre. Melodic, euphoric, pretty well mixed, although some tracks cut rather than blend into each other. Big synth washes, building climaxes, etc. etc. At the same time, it's pretty 'driving' and keeps going and going. Best track for me is Mike Koglin's 'Time', but nearly all are great. You'll like this if you like the prettier girly moments from Gatecrasher / Tiesto / Van Buuren / Corsten. It's heading very slightly towards cheese lite, but no speeded-up vocals or gimmicks. As title says, nearly all tracks have a girly vocal. If you don't like that, avoid!
